Pregnancy - It is very common to get bleeding piles while pregnant. This is because the weight of the fetus ads pressure to the veins in the rectal area.

Most commonly the cause will have been simply eating the wrong things and not having a varied enough diet. You will probably have got them by straining during a bowel movement and trying to pass hard stools. As such you will need to soften these by eating foods that are high in fiber. Good options are fruits, whole grains and bran. You should also aim to make sure that you get enough liquid into your diet to help soften the stool.

High fiber diet - Piles are irritated every day during a bowl movement. If you increase your daily fiber with all natural foods like leafy green vegetables, fresh fruit, and whole grain cereals you will soften your stools and reduce the straining during a bowel movement. This will help speed up the time it takes to heal your piles fast.
